When it ‍comes ‍to flavors,⁢ edible flowers ‌offer an​ array of delightful surprises. Each type of flower brings ‌its own ‍unique taste profile to the table, ranging ​from subtle‍ and sweet to tangy ⁤and peppery. Nasturtiums, for instance, have a peppery‌ flavor that adds a pleasant kick to salads ‌and can even act as a natural⁢ substitute for capers. The slightly bitter taste of⁢ marigolds can provide⁤ intriguing contrast ⁤to rich, creamy⁤ desserts, while the delicate notes of ⁣lavender can infuse a ⁢fragrant and floral essence into dishes both savory⁢ and​ sweet.

To take full advantage of the edible flower power, it is important to select⁢ flowers that are safe for consumption. ⁢Always ensure that‌ the flowers⁤ you use have not been treated with‌ pesticides or other‌ harmful ‍chemicals. Additionally, be mindful of any potential allergies ‌or sensitivities that may arise⁣ from⁤ consuming certain flowers. One of the most ⁣beloved edible‍ flowers in ‌contemporary cooking ⁤is the vibrant Nasturtium. Its peppery taste⁢ and⁢ bright orange and yellow hues make it a popular⁢ choice‌ in salads, garnishes, and even‌ homemade pesto. The delicate⁢ and aromatic lavender⁤ blooms⁣ have also made their way onto the‌ plates of fine dining establishments,‌ adding‌ a subtle ⁢floral⁣ note to cocktails, sorbets, ⁣and baked goods.

The versatility of⁤ edible flowers doesn’t ‍stop there – pansies, marigolds, ‍and violets have also been embraced ‌by‍ chefs⁢ around the ​globe. These blossoms, with⁤ their stunning colors⁢ and unique flavors, ⁢can be ‌used ‌to elevate salads, soups,⁢ and even as⁣ a‌ beautiful decorative touch to cakes and pastries. When it comes to starters, ​don’t shy away from⁤ experimenting with‍ edible flowers. Consider brightening up⁤ your ⁢salad with vibrant nasturtium petals, which ⁢not‍ only add a pop of⁣ color but ‍also offer a peppery taste. ⁤Alternatively, create ⁢a visually stunning edible flower⁤ garnish to ‍accompany your soup or appetizers. Delicate ‍pansies or⁤ violas can be gently placed atop⁤ your dish, adding a‌ touch ⁤of ⁣elegance that will ‌surely impress your guests.

Moving on to the ⁢main course, why not surprise your taste buds with ⁢the subtle floral notes of rose petals? Use them ‍to​ marinate your‍ protein of choice, like ⁢chicken or lamb, for​ a⁢ unique and⁣ aromatic twist. Another unconventional ⁢way to incorporate edible flowers is by infusing ⁣them into your sauces or⁣ dressings. Try adding a‍ few petals of chamomile or ⁣lavender​ to your homemade vinaigrette⁣ for a refreshing and fragrant kick.

Finally, don’t forget about dessert! Edible flowers can add a⁢ touch⁣ of whimsy and beauty to your sweet treats. ⁤Create stunning floral ice cubes using edible violets, pansies, or borage flowers ⁣to make your beverages⁣ visually appealing.⁢ For an unforgettable ​finale, ⁤why ‌not whip up‍ a delicate⁤ rose petal-infused panna ‌cotta or lavender-infused crème‍ brûlée?   • Infused syrups: ⁤ Edible flowers can be steeped in simple syrups to⁣ create aromatic concoctions that are⁣ perfect for drizzling over desserts, pancakes, or ⁢even as a unique addition to cocktails.⁣ Think lavender-infused ⁢syrup delicately‌ poured over a stack ⁤of fluffy pancakes​ or rose petal syrup adding ​a‌ fragrant touch to a⁣ glass‍ of‍ champagne.
  • Artisanal ‌confections: ⁣ Chocolatiers and pastry chefs⁣ have taken to using edible flowers in their creations, adding ‌a⁣ touch of elegance and⁢ whimsy to their confections. Imagine ​biting into a decadent⁤ chocolate truffle, only to be greeted by the delicate crunch of ​an edible pansy or savoring the floral notes in ‍a lavender-infused macaron.
